Subject: DR drill next Thursday — per-tenant rate quotas

Team, during the drill we'll fail Bramblehook's quota service over to the standby region and verify per-tenant limits survive the switch. New folks: watch the quota dashboard and note any tenant exceeding its ceiling. Restoring the standby requires unsealing the quota snapshot archive, and its recovery passphrase is provided below.

strongbox words: oliael-gilax-lamael

## Escalation: ProctorQueue Backlog

If the ExamGate proctoring queue exceeds 200 pending sessions for more than ten minutes, treat it as a Sev-2 incident. First verify that the Vantrell identity service is responding, since stalled auth checks are the most common root cause. Do not restart queue workers without capturing the session audit log, as reviewers at Corvane Assessments rely on it for integrity checks. If the backlog persists after worker recovery, escalate to the queue security lead.

alerts address for kafof-bagag: kasael@olvarqdyn.corp

Files land in batches around
# 02:00 and 14:00 local time; the poller must tolerate partial uploads, hence
# the settle delay before claiming a file. Retries use exponential backoff
# capped well below their connection-rate limit, which has tripped us twice
# during the Brindlewood migration. The tuning values below were agreed with
# their ops team and should not be changed without a ticket. Current values are as follows.

tuning table, kawep-tawif:
CAPS = {
    "olidor": 80,
    "belion": 7,
    "quenys": 225,
    "druox": 839,
    "fraath": 482,
}